A dead heat occurs when multiple participants tie for a win in sports or betting events, splitting the prize pool equally among them. This guide explains how to calculate individual winnings using the dead heat formula, providing practical examples and insights into its application.


Understanding Dead Heats: Ensuring Fairness in Tied Outcomes

Essential Background

In competitions such as horse racing, sports tournaments, or betting scenarios, a "dead heat" refers to a situation where two or more competitors achieve an identical result, necessitating the division of the prize pool. The formula used to determine individual winnings is:

\[ DHW = \frac{W}{PP} \]

Where:

  • DHW = Dead Heat Winnings per person
  • W = Total prize pool for the heat
  • PP = Number of people tied in the event

This formula ensures fairness by dividing the total prize money equally among all winners, regardless of the number of participants involved in the tie.


Dead Heat Winnings Formula: Simplify Complex Calculations with Precision

The dead heat formula simplifies the process of distributing prize money among multiple winners. By dividing the total prize pool by the number of winners, you can quickly determine how much each participant receives.

Example Formula Breakdown: If there are 4 winners and the total prize pool is $5,000: \[ DHW = \frac{5000}{4} = 1250 \] Each winner would receive $1,250.


Practical Calculation Examples: Maximize Your Winnings with Confidence

Example 1: Horse Racing Dead Heat

Scenario: In a horse race, three horses tie for first place, and the total prize pool for first place is $10,000.

  1. Apply the formula: \( \frac{10000}{3} = 3333.33 \)
  2. Result: Each winner receives approximately $3,333.33.

Example 2: Betting Dead Heat

Scenario: In a betting scenario, five players tie for a $20,000 jackpot.

  1. Apply the formula: \( \frac{20000}{5} = 4000 \)
  2. Result: Each player receives $4,000.

Dead Heat Winnings FAQs: Expert Insights to Clarify Doubts

Q1: What happens if there's no clear winner in a competition?

In the case of a tie, the prize pool is divided equally among all winners using the dead heat formula. This ensures fairness and transparency in prize distribution.

Q2: Can the prize pool be split unevenly?

Typically, prize pools in dead heats are split evenly. However, some competitions may have specific rules allowing for weighted distributions based on performance metrics.

Q3: How does a dead heat affect betting odds?

When a dead heat occurs, betting payouts are adjusted to reflect the reduced winnings per participant. Bettors receive a prorated payout based on the number of winners sharing the prize.


Glossary of Dead Heat Terms

Understanding these key terms will enhance your comprehension of dead heat scenarios:

Dead Heat: A situation where two or more competitors achieve identical results, necessitating equal prize distribution.

Prize Pool: The total amount of money available for distribution among winners in a competition.

Winnings Per Person: The individual share of the prize pool allocated to each winner in a dead heat.
